Hydrogen Chloride
A gaseous compound made of hydrogen and chlorine; when dissolved in water, it forms hydrochloric acid.
Lewis Structure
A graphical representation showing the arrangement of valence electrons around atoms within a molecule, indicating bonds and lone pairs.
Lone Pair
A lone pair refers to a pair of valence electrons that are not shared with another atom and are located in the outer shell of an atom, contributing to the molecule's shape.
Ethene
A colorless flammable gas, also known as ethylene, used as a plant hormone and in the production of polymers such as polyethylene.
